Israel Acknowledges It Killed Ex-Hamas Leader Ismail Haniyeh in Iran

Date:

Related stories

spot_imgspot_img


Washington:

Defence Minister Israel Katz on Monday acknowledged that Israel had killed former Hamas chief Ismail Haniyeh in Tehran earlier this year, as he warned the military would “decapitate” the leadership of Yemen’s Huthi rebels.

“We will strike hard at the Huthis… and decapitate their leadership — just as we did with Haniyeh, (Yahya) Sinwar, and (Hassan) Nasrallah in Tehran, Gaza, and Lebanon, we will do so in Hodeida and Sanaa,” Katz said, in the first public acknowledgement that Israel was behind the killing of Haniyeh in July in the Iranian capital.
